Installation notes
Turn off the trimmer and remove the spool cover by pressing in the retaining tabs. Remove the old spool and wipe out the housing. Insert the replacement spool, thread the line ends through the eyelets, and snap the cover into place. Test the bump-feed mechanism by tapping the head and pulling the line.

Q: How do I install one of these SB00L00 dual replacement spools without tangling the line?
First, power off the trimmer and remove the battery, then open the trimmer head and take out the old spool. Drop the new spool in the same orientation as the original, feed the line ends through the eyelets, and make sure the line is seated in the guide slots before closing the cap so it feeds smoothly on startup.
